YEREVAN, MAY 18, ARMENPRESS. Due to the triumphs of gifted Armenian chess players each Armenian considers himself a chess champion. As reports "Armenpress" the President of the Republic of Armenia, Chairman of Armenia's Chess Federation Serzh Sargsyan stated this at the electoral conference of the Chess Federation of the Republic of Armenia. The conference was held on May 18. According to him the chess society has recorded a palpable growth in 2011-13. For instance, the Armenian National Chess team won world title in China in 2011, and then the team became Olympic champion in Turkey.

Among other things Serzh Sargsyan undersored: "Our today's conference coincided with a notable date in the history of the Armenian chess and our people. 50 years ago on May 20, 1963, Armenian genius Tigran Petrosyan was declared the 9th chess champion of the world. One can surely say that all the glorious achievements of our chess players are but the continuation or the result of the great traditions and heritage left by Tigran Petrosyan."

120 chess players participate in the electoral conference of the Chess Federation of the Republic of Armenia.
